International Fair opened in Basra, with participation of 70 companies:

BASRA / IraqiNews.com: An International Fair was opened in the new Basra International Exhibition in Maaqal Terminal in southern Iraq‘s Basra Province, with the participation of 70 Iraqi and foreign companies, the Exhibition’smedia source said on Sunday. The Fair, called “WEBO 2010,” was opened with the attendance of Basra‘s Governor, Ahmed al-Hassani and the Iranian Ambassador in Iraq, Hassan Danae, under the auspices of Basra Province and the Iraqi Trade Ministry, Anwar al-Saad told IraqiNews.com news agency, adding that the Fair is organized by the Pyramids Company forInternational Exhibitions and through cooperation with the Iraqi “M&T IRAQ,” Company. “The five-day Fair will be allocated for the sectors of water, sewage, electricity, modern energy, reconstruction and housing, roads, oil and gas and petrochemicals, and is attended by 70 companies from Iraq, Turkey, Iran, Egypt and Jordan,” she said, adding that the Fair “would conclude a one-year period of different fairs, held in Basra since the beginning of the current year, that had proven their success through the attendance of major international companies.” Basra, the center of the Province carrying the same name, is 590 kms to the south of Baghdad.
